F100/A320 FCU/PFD/ND

I flew Air Europe's F100 and liked the FCU/PFD and ND. When I later flew the A320, I noted that these three items were practically identical in the two aircraft types.
I concluded, therefore, that Fokker and Airbus bought them 'off the shelf'.
If so, who was the manufacturer?

A320 FCU is made by Thales, F100 unit is from Collins.

The F100 is far more similar to the A310/A300-600... both use the Collins -1000 series avionics.
